The National Lottery Community Fund (previously Big Lottery Fund)
The National Lottery Community Fund (formerly the Big Lottery Fund) is responsible for distributing funds raised for good causes as a result of the income from Lottery ticket sales by the National Lottery.
It has awarded billions to voluntary and community sector organisations supporting health, education, environment and charitable project, throughout the UK.
